In wissenschaftlichen Arbeiten ist es essenziell, Quellen korrekt zu zitieren und ein Literaturverzeichnis zu erstellen. LaTeX bietet dafür ein leistungsfähiges Werkzeug namens BibTeX. In diesem Abschnitt werden wir BibTeX detailliert erklären, sodass Sie verstehen, wie Sie damit Ihre Literaturverweise und Bibliographien verwalten können.
Was ist BibTeX?
BibTeX ist ein Programm und ein Dateiformat, das speziell für die Erstellung von Literaturverzeichnissen in LaTeX-Dokumenten entwickelt wurde. Es ermöglicht das Trennen von Bibliographiedaten und dem eigentlichen LaTeX-Dokument. Die Literaturdaten werden in einer separaten Datei gespeichert, typischerweise mit der Endung .bib
. Diese Datei enthält Einträge für jede zitierte Quelle in einem speziellen Format.
Die .bib-Datei
Die .bib
-Datei ist eine einfache Textdatei, die alle Quellen enthält, die Sie in Ihrem Dokument zitieren möchten. Jeder Eintrag in dieser Datei folgt einem bestimmten Format, das den Typ der Quelle (z.B. Buch, Artikel, Konferenzbeitrag) und die dazugehörigen Informationen (z.B. Autor, Titel, Jahr) spezifiziert.
Ein typischer Eintrag könnte so aussehen:
@article{lamport1994latex,
title={LaTeX: A Document Preparation System},
author={Leslie Lamport},
journal={Addison-Wesley},
year={1994},
publisher={Addison-Wesley}
}
Hierbei handelt es sich um einen Artikel (@article
), der von Leslie Lamport geschrieben wurde. Der Titel des Artikels ist "LaTeX: A Document Preparation System", und er wurde 1994 veröffentlicht.
Einträge in der .bib-Datei
Es gibt verschiedene Arten von Einträgen, die Sie in Ihrer .bib
-Datei verwenden können. Hier sind einige der häufigsten:
@article
: Für Artikel in wissenschaftlichen Zeitschriften.@book
: Für ganze Bücher.@inproceedings
: Für Artikel in Konferenzbänden.@phdthesis
: Für Dissertationen.@mastersthesis
: Für Masterarbeiten.@techreport
: Für technische Berichte.@misc
: Für sonstige Quellen, die nicht in die anderen Kategorien passen.Jeder dieser Eintragstypen hat eine Reihe von Pflicht- und optionalen Feldern. Zum Beispiel muss ein @article
-Eintrag Felder wie author
, title
, journal
und year
enthalten, kann aber auch Felder wie volume
, number
und pages
enthalten.
Integration von BibTeX in LaTeX-Dokumente
Um BibTeX in Ihrem LaTeX-Dokument zu verwenden, müssen Sie die .bib
-Datei und den gewünschten Zitierstil angeben. Dies geschieht an der Stelle, an der die Bibliographie erscheinen soll.
Ein einfaches Beispiel für die Einbindung von BibTeX in ein LaTeX-Dokument:
\documentclass{article}
\usepackage[utf8]{inputenc}
\begin{document}
\section{Einleitung}
Dies ist ein Beispiel für eine Zitierung \cite{lamport1994latex}.
\bibliographystyle{plain}
\bibliography{literature}
\end{document}
In diesem Beispiel:
\cite{lamport1994latex}
ist der Befehl zum Zitieren der Quelle, deren Schlüssel lamport1994latex
in der .bib
-Datei ist.\bibliographystyle{plain}
gibt den Zitierstil an. Der Stil plain
sortiert die Einträge alphabetisch und nummeriert sie.\bibliography{literature}
verweist auf die Datei literature.bib
, die die Bibliographie-Einträge enthält.Zitierstile
BibTeX bietet verschiedene Zitierstile, die das Aussehen Ihrer Bibliographie beeinflussen. Einige der häufig verwendeten Stile sind:
plain
: Alphabetische Sortierung der Einträge und numerische Zitate.unsrt
: Ähnlich wie plain
, aber die Einträge erscheinen in der Reihenfolge, in der sie im Text zitiert werden.alpha
: Alphabetische Sortierung mit einer Kombination aus Autorennamen und Jahreszahlen als Zitationsschlüssel.abbrv
: Eine abgekürzte Version des plain
-Stils.Um den Stil zu ändern, müssen Sie nur den entsprechenden Namen in den Befehl \bibliographystyle{}
einfügen.
Erstellen der Bibliographie
Nachdem Sie Ihre .bib
-Datei erstellt und in Ihr LaTeX-Dokument eingebunden haben, müssen Sie den Dokumentenkompilationsprozess anpassen, um die Bibliographie korrekt zu erzeugen. Dies umfasst normalerweise die folgenden Schritte:
latex document.tex
).bibtex document
).latex document.tex
und nochmals latex document.tex
).Dieser Prozess stellt sicher, dass alle Zitate korrekt verarbeitet und die Bibliographie erstellt wird.
Mit dieser Einführung in BibTeX sind Sie nun in der Lage, Ihre Quellen korrekt zu verwalten und zu zitieren. Im nächsten Abschnitt werden wir detaillierter auf die verschiedenen Eintragstypen und deren spezifische Felder eingehen.